Hiking in Melzower Forst offers diverse landscapes within the Uckermark district of Brandenburg, Germany. The region is characterized by gently undulating terrain, extensive mixed forests, and numerous serene lakes such as the Dolgensee, Bugsee, and Oberuckersee. Rolling morainic hills rise to nearly 120 meters, providing views over the water bodies and surrounding areas. This natural environment provides a variety of easy hiking trails suitable for exploring its natural features.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many easy hiking trails are there in Melzower Forst?

Melzower Forst offers a wide selection of easy hiking trails. There are nearly 100 easy routes available, making it a great destination for relaxed walks through diverse landscapes.

What natural features and viewpoints can I expect on easy hikes in Melzower Forst?

Easy hikes in Melzower Forst will lead you through extensive mixed forests and past numerous serene lakes. You can explore the shores of lakes like Dolgensee, Bugsee, and Krummer See. Some routes also offer charming views over the water bodies and surrounding areas, such as the Poppy Fields and View of Oberuckersee near Warnitz.

Are there circular easy hiking routes in Melzower Forst?

Yes, many of the easy trails in Melzower Forst are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. A popular option is the Bugsee – Little and Great Dollinsee loop from Kleiner Dollinsee, which is about 4.3 km long and circles picturesque lakes.

Are the easy hiking trails in Melzower Forst suitable for families with children?

Absolutely. The gently undulating terrain and well-maintained paths make many easy trails in Melzower Forst ideal for families. Routes like the Krummer See – Bench With a View of the Lake loop from Koboltenhof are relatively short and offer pleasant lakeside strolls suitable for all ages.

Can I bring my dog on the easy trails in Melzower Forst?

Yes, Melzower Forst is generally dog-friendly, and many easy trails are suitable for walks with your canine companion. Remember to keep your dog on a leash, especially in nature reserve areas and near wildlife, and always clean up after them. The Little and Great Dollinsee – Bugsee loop from Reiherberg is a great option for a walk with your dog.

When is the best time of year to go on an easy hike in Melzower Forst?

Melzower Forst is beautiful year-round. Spring brings blooming wildflowers and fresh greenery, while autumn offers vibrant foliage. Summer is pleasant for forest walks, and even mild winter days can be enjoyable for a quiet hike. The varied landscapes ensure a scenic experience in any season.

What kind of wildlife might I see on an easy hike in Melzower Forst?

As part of the Schorfheide-Chorin Biosphere Reserve, Melzower Forst is rich in wildlife. On easy hikes, you might spot various bird species, including herons near the lakes. The Krummer See area is known for grass snakes, which are harmless. Keep an eye out for other forest inhabitants and enjoy the natural sounds.

How long do the easy hiking trails in Melzower Forst typically take to complete?

The easy hiking trails in Melzower Forst vary in length, but many can be completed in 1 to 2 hours. For example, the Bugsee – Little and Great Dollinsee loop from Kleiner Dollinsee takes about 1 hour 7 minutes, while the Bugsee – Little and Great Dollinsee loop from Seehausen is a longer option at about 1 hour 53 minutes.

What do other hikers enjoy most about hiking in Melzower Forst?

The area is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.5 stars from over 900 reviews. Reviewers often praise the tranquil atmosphere, the beauty of the numerous lakes, and the well-maintained paths through the mixed forests, making it perfect for relaxing and accessible outdoor experiences.

Are there any specific landmarks or points of interest along the easy hiking trails?

While the focus is on natural beauty, you'll encounter charming elements like the Melzower Forest itself. The trails often pass through or near small villages, offering glimpses into local culture. The main attractions are the picturesque lakes such as Dolgensee and Messingsee, which provide serene settings for your walk.

How can I get to the easy hiking trails in Melzower Forst, and is there parking available?

Melzower Forst is accessible by car, and parking is typically available near trailheads or in the surrounding villages like Melzow, Seehausen, or Warnitz. While public transport options might be limited, some routes, such as the Jakobsdorfer Lake – Melzower Forest loop from Wilmersdorf (bei Angermünde), may have starting points reachable by local bus services, though checking schedules in advance is recommended.
